Lenovo 4X31S04810 Wireless Multi-Mode Pro Combo Keyboard and Mouse

Overview

The Lenovo Wireless Multi-Mode PRO Combo Keyboard and Mouse 6000 — part number 4X31S04810 — is a dual-mode wireless desktop set built for professionals who move between workstations, shared desks, or multi-device setups without wanting a tangle of USB receivers or Bluetooth pairing headaches. It connects via both 2.4G wireless (USB-A receiver) and Bluetooth 5.3, giving you a practical fallback if one connection path is occupied or unavailable. The Eclipse Black colorway and full-size 3-zone keyboard layout make it a functional fit for enterprise desktops and computer peripherals refresh programs alike.

Key Features

  • Dual Wireless: 2.4G + Bluetooth 5.3: Switching between a USB-A receiver connection and BT 5.3 means you can pair to a desktop via the dongle and a laptop or tablet via Bluetooth simultaneously — no re-pairing when you switch contexts. BT 5.3 also gives you a more stable, lower-latency link than older Bluetooth standards in RF-dense office environments.
  • 36-Month Battery Life: Up to 36 months on a single battery charge cycle is a meaningful operational benefit for large deployments — fewer interruptions, lower battery replacement overhead across a fleet. If you're managing a 50-desk rollout, that's a measurable reduction in help-desk battery tickets.
  • 3-Zone Full-Size Keyboard Layout: The 3-zone layout (main alphanumeric, function row, numpad) at 433.6 mm × 123.4 mm keeps the full productivity surface intact. Key pitch is 19.05 mm in both X and Y directions — standard desktop spacing, so touch typists won't need to re-learn muscle memory when transitioning from a wired board.
  • 10 Million Keystroke Lifecycle: Rated to 10 million keystrokes per key, this combo is built for sustained daily use rather than light occasional input. For call-center agents, data-entry operators, or warehouse office staff logging high keystroke volumes, that rating translates directly to lower replacement frequency.
  • 8-Button Mouse with 3-Stage DPI: The mouse ships with 8 buttons (Left, Right, Scroll wheel, Scroll Left/Right tilt, DPI toggle, Power, Pairing) and three DPI settings — 1,600, 2,400 (default), and 4,000. The DPI toggle is on-device, so users can switch sensitivity without software. 4,000 DPI covers high-resolution multi-monitor setups without excessive hand movement.
  • 4-Way Scroll Wheel: Horizontal scrolling (left/right tilt on the scroll wheel) is genuinely useful in wide-spreadsheet or CAD-drawing workflows — you're not reaching for a scroll bar every time you need to move laterally across a large dataset.
  • 5 Million Click Button Life (Left/Right): The primary mouse buttons are rated to 5 million clicks — meaningful for high-frequency users. Combined with the keyboard's 10 million keystroke rating, the set is spec'd for full commercial shift use rather than light desktop duty.
  • IR Mouse Sensor: The IR sensor tracks reliably on most standard desk surfaces without requiring a dedicated mouse pad, keeping desk setups clean and reducing per-station accessory cost.

Integration and Compatibility

The 4X31S04810 is validated for Windows 10 and Windows 11 and requires a USB-A port for the 2.4G wireless receiver. Bluetooth 5.3 pairing covers additional devices without consuming a USB port. No proprietary driver software is required for core functionality — plug-in the USB-A receiver and the keyboard and mouse are immediately operational. The combo is OS-limited to Windows per evidence; confirm compatibility before deploying to Linux or macOS environments. The Lenovo peripheral lineup this combo sits in is aimed squarely at the commercial Windows desktop market.

Operating environment: rated 20%–95% relative humidity (non-condensing) and up to 40°C / 104°F maximum operating temperature — well within typical office and light industrial conditions. For deployments in temperature-controlled server rooms or standard office environments, those environmental limits are a non-issue. If your installation area runs hotter than 40°C (some equipment rooms without adequate cooling), account for that before spec'ing this combo.

Hardware requirement is simply a PC with a USB-A port for the receiver. The US English layout (QWERTY) is the configuration shipped under this part number — verify the language layout matches your end-user requirement before ordering.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What wireless connection modes does the 4X31S04810 support?

A: The 4X31S04810 supports two wireless modes: 2.4G wireless via a USB-A receiver, and Bluetooth 5.3. Both can be used independently, allowing you to pair the combo to different devices simultaneously.

Q: What operating systems are compatible with the Lenovo 4X31S04810?

A: Per Lenovo's published specifications, the 4X31S04810 is validated for Windows 10 and Windows 11. Compatibility with Linux or macOS is not confirmed in the available evidence.

Q: How long does the battery last on the Lenovo 6000 keyboard and mouse combo?

A: Battery life is rated up to 36 months under typical use conditions. This applies to the combo set as a whole — exact duration per device will vary with usage intensity.

Q: What DPI settings are available on the mouse?

A: The mouse supports three DPI settings: 1,600, 2,400 (default), and 4,000. The DPI toggle button is on-device — no software required to switch between settings.

Q: What is the warranty on the 4X31S04810?

A: Lenovo covers this product under a 3-year Customer Replaceable Unit (CRU) warranty.

Q: What is the key pitch on the keyboard?

A: Key pitch is 19.05 mm in both the X (horizontal) and Y (vertical) directions — standard full-size desktop spacing.
